Causes and Solutions for Fuel Injector Jamming in Rotary Drilling Rigs

Fuel injectors play a crucial role in ensuring the optimal performance of rotary drilling rigs by delivering the correct amount of fuel to the engine. When a fuel injector becomes jammed, it can lead to significant operational issues, reducing the machine's efficiency. This article will explore the common causes of fuel injector jamming in rotary drilling rigs and offer solutions to mitigate these problems.

1. Common Causes of Fuel Injector Jamming

Several factors contribute to the jamming of fuel injectors in rotary drilling rigs:

  • Fuel Contamination: One of the most frequent causes is contamination of the fuel. Dirt, debris, and other particles can enter the fuel system and clog the injectors, leading to improper fuel flow. Using low-quality or unfiltered fuel can exacerbate this issue.
  • Carbon Build-Up: Over time, carbon deposits accumulate in the injector nozzles due to incomplete combustion of fuel. This build-up restricts the injector’s ability to spray fuel evenly, causing jamming.
  • Excessive Heat: The high operational temperatures in rotary drilling rigs can affect the fuel injectors, leading to overheating. This can cause the internal components to warp or malfunction, resulting in injector failure.
  • Mechanical Wear and Tear: Rotary drilling rigs, especially used ones like the XCMG used rotary drilling rig, endure significant stress during operations. Over time, this stress can cause wear on injector components, leading to jamming or failure.

2. Solutions to Address Fuel Injector Jamming

Preventing and resolving fuel injector issues is crucial for maintaining the efficiency and longevity of rotary drilling rigs. Here are some effective solutions:

  • Use Clean, High-Quality Fuel: To minimize the risk of contamination, always use high-quality fuel that meets the manufacturer’s specifications. Additionally, regularly changing fuel filters can help prevent dirt and debris from entering the injectors.
  • Regular Cleaning: Periodic cleaning of the fuel injectors is essential to remove carbon deposits and ensure optimal performance. Specialized cleaning agents can be added to the fuel tank to dissolve the build-up within the injectors.
  • Maintain Operating Temperatures: Monitoring and controlling the rig’s engine temperature is vital to prevent excessive heat. Installing cooling systems and ensuring proper ventilation can help maintain the appropriate operating temperature for the XCMG used rotary drilling rig.
  • Replace Worn Components: For older machines or used rotary drilling rigs, replacing worn injector components is often necessary to prevent jamming. Regular maintenance checks should be performed to identify and replace any damaged or worn parts.
